Aberystwyth station ensures passengers have easy access to essential amenities. The station features a ticket office operating from 07:10 to 17:40 on weekdays and slightly different hours on Saturday. For a streamlined experience, ticket machines are available and support major debit and credit cards, but note, they don't accept cash.
Accessibility considerations are front and center at the station. There’s step-free access across the whole site, convenient ramps with handrails, and induction loops available for those with a hearing impairment. While wheelchair availability isn't provided, an impaired mobility pick-up point is available for seamless arrivals and departures.
The station’s minimalist offer —with no shops or ATMs on site—gives a nod to Aberystwyth’s commitment to preserving its quaint charm without compromising essential functionality. To make your wait a bit more comfortable, seating areas and a waiting room are available, although there's no dedicated first-class lounge.
Aberystwyth is well-connected when it comes to onward travel options. The bus station opposite the rail station provides regular local bus routes operated by Arriva, ideal for those looking to explore the surrounding towns and the scenic countryside. Taxis are also accessible right outside the station for more direct travel needs.
For those considering a rail replacement service, the bus stop is conveniently located at the bus station lay-by near a Wetherspoon pub. If you'd like to combine your train journey with bus travel in town, purchasing a PlusBus ticket might be a cost-saving option.

Chippenham station is well-equipped with facilities to accommodate your travel needs. The ticket office opens early at 05:50 from Monday to Saturday and closes slightly earlier on Sundays.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available and accessible at the station entrance. Moreover, smartcard facilities and validators are present, providing an efficient option for frequent travelers.
Help and support services are a priority here, with staff assistance available from 05:30 until 22:00 daily. For travelers requiring extra support, Passenger Assist offers booking assistance up to two hours before your journey. While there is no luggage storage, security is ensured with comprehensive CCTV coverage across the station.
The station caters to passengers with reduced mobility, offering step-free access throughout. With acc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and a ramp for train access, traveling becomes hassle-free. While accessible taxis aren't available on-site, staff assistance can guide passengers to alternative transport solutions. For those driving to the station, the car park offers 640 spaces but lacks dedicated accessible spaces. The nearby town offers plenty of lovely cafes and shops for those looking to pass time.
Chippenham provides excellent transport links for onward journeys. The well-marked taxi rank at the station entrance simplifies getting around town or reaching local attractions. For those heading farther afield, bus services and airport connections are just as accessible. Change at Reading to catch connecting services to Heathrow and Gatwick or at Bristol Temple Meads for Bristol Airport.
If you're interested in travelling by bus, printable timetables can be accessed online, aiding planning for a seamless transition from rail to road. The ease of connectivity from Chippenham makes it an ideal starting point for any journey.
